Celia B

Founded in 2012, Celia B is the namesake label of Spanish-bred Celia Bernardo. Above all else, Celia B is an ode to freedom, a celebration of the joy of life in all its forms. “We design fun, statement and timeless pieces, from Spain with love”.
Custommade

Designed in Denmark, crafted in Portugal by expert hands, every pair of shoes by Custommade reflects the brand commitment to quality and detail. Premium materials, precise constructions, and exquisite details contribute to the sense of couture-like craftsmanship.
Czarina

With the vision of incorporating her own Indian heritage with a western aesthetic, in 2015 Czarina created her first collection of Kaftan’s by way of India and brand Czarina was born. Each piece is manufactured solely in the brand’s own factory located in India, where the people are treated with fairness, equality, and respect and are paid in fair wage
Elliatt

Founded by Katie Pratt in 2010, ELLIATT is a female-founded Australian business designing looks for women to feel confident, beautiful, and empowered. ELLIATT's design manifesto is rooted in creating high-quality, modern, and feminine garments for every occasion.
Justin Tong

Sustainable occasion wear brand from Australia. Ethically made in independent, female-owned factories with fewer than 15 employees and no production line, the brand’s growth fuels positive impact, employing women & disrupting systemic poverty across Vietnam.
Lena Hoschek

Founded in Graz, the Austrian brand immediately made itself recognizable for creations with strong patterns but with a feminine silhouette that wink at the world of vintage fashion. The Ribbon Skirt, an A-line skirt with cinched waist, entirely made of ribbon it the brand’s trademark.
Luisa Positano

Luisa was born in 1938, daughter of a local painter, she formed her acquaintances with the nuns of Luigi Rossi of Positano, who at the time introduced young women to the world of work, teaching them the art of sewing.

“I design for women who primarily dress beautifully for themselves, but know exactly what impression they make with it” with these words, designer Lena Hoschek describes her creation and her eponymous brand.
Founded in Graz, the Austrian brand immediately made itself recognizable for creations with strong patterns but with a feminine silhouette that wink at the world of vintage fashion. Keeping in mind this bond between past and present, Lena designs 2 Prêt-à-porter collections, 2 Tradition collections and keeps expanding the Business Collection every year.

Trademark? The Ribbon Skirt, an A-line skirt with cinched waist, entirely made of ribbon! Not surprisingly, Queen of Netherlands Máxima Zorreguieta worn a ribbon skirt in occasion of the opening of the “25 Years of Archaeological Finds” exhibition at National Museum of Antiquities in Leiden.

Last Monday took place the long-awaited Mat Gala, that preceded the opening of the Costume Institute’s exhibition “Superfine: Tailoring Black Style” on the 10th of May. This year’s charity dinner’s theme was “Tailored for you”, i.e., sartorial looks related to the figure of the black dandy. Accompanying Anna Wintour were Pharrell Williams, Colman Domingo, Lewis Hamilton and A$AP Rocky, while Lebron James was the honorary president of the 2025 edition of the Met Gala.
